RMQ - RabbitMQ C++ Library
BloombergLP::rmqa::TracingProducerImpl Member List

This is the complete list of members for BloombergLP::rmqa::TracingProducerImpl, including all inherited members.

addTransformer(const bsl::shared_ptr< rmqp::MessageTransformer > &transformer) BSLS_KEYWORD_OVERRIDE (defined in BloombergLP::rmqa::ProducerImpl)BloombergLP::rmqa::ProducerImpl
BloombergLP::rmqp::Producer::addTransformer(const bsl::shared_ptr< rmqp::MessageTransformer > &transformer)=0BloombergLP::rmqp::Producerpure virtual
CallbackMap typedef (defined in BloombergLP::rmqa::ProducerImpl)BloombergLP::rmqa::ProducerImpl
ConfirmationCallback typedefBloombergLP::rmqp::Producer
DUPLICATE enum value (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producer
INFLIGHT_LIMIT enum value (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producer
Producer() (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producerprotected
ProducerImpl(uint16_t maxOutstandingConfirms, const bsl::shared_ptr< rmqamqp::SendChannel > &channel, bdlmt::ThreadPool &threadPool, rmqio::EventLoop &eventLoop) (defined in BloombergLP::rmqa::ProducerImpl)BloombergLP::rmqa::ProducerImpl
send(const rmqt::Message &message, const bsl::string &routingKey, const rmqp::Producer::ConfirmationCallback &confirmCallback, const bsls::TimeInterval &timeout) BSLS_KEYWORD_OVERRIDEBloombergLP::rmqa::TracingProducerImplvirtual
BloombergLP::rmqa::ProducerImpl::send(const rmqt::Message &message, const bsl::string &routingKey, rmqt::Mandatory::Value mandatoryFlag, const rmqp::Producer::ConfirmationCallback &confirmCallback, const bsls::TimeInterval &timeout) BSLS_KEYWORD_OVERRIDEBloombergLP::rmqa::ProducerImplvirtual
SENDING enum value (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producer
SendStatus enum nameBloombergLP::rmqp::Producer
TIMEOUT enum value (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producer
TracingProducerImpl(uint16_t maxOutstandingConfirms, const bsl::shared_ptr< rmqamqp::SendChannel > &channel, bdlmt::ThreadPool &threadPool, rmqio::EventLoop &eventLoop, const bsl::string &exchangeName, const bsl::shared_ptr< const rmqt::Endpoint > &endpoint, const bsl::shared_ptr< rmqp::ProducerTracing > &tracing) (defined in BloombergLP::rmqa::TracingProducerImpl)BloombergLP::rmqa::TracingProducerImpl
TRANSFORM_ERROR enum value (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producer
trySend(const rmqt::Message &message, const bsl::string &routingKey, const rmqp::Producer::ConfirmationCallback &confirmCallback) BSLS_KEYWORD_OVERRIDEBloombergLP::rmqa::TracingProducerImplvirtual
updateTopologyAsync(const rmqt::TopologyUpdate &topologyUpdate) BSLS_KEYWORD_OVERRIDEBloombergLP::rmqa::ProducerImplvirtual
waitForConfirms(const bsls::TimeInterval &timeout=bsls::TimeInterval(0)) BSLS_KEYWORD_OVERRIDEBloombergLP::rmqa::ProducerImplvirtual
~Producer() (defined in BloombergLP::rmqp::Producer)BloombergLP::rmqp::Producervirtual
~ProducerImpl() BSLS_KEYWORD_OVERRIDE (defined in BloombergLP::rmqa::ProducerImpl)BloombergLP::rmqa::ProducerImpl